The Hachimantai Aspite Line is a scenic mountain road approximately 35 to 40 km long, connecting Kazuno City in Akita Prefecture and Hachimantai City in Iwate Prefecture.

About Hachimantai Aspite Line (Akita Side)
- Experience the Changing Seasons: Enjoy the spectacular snow corridors in spring, lush greenery in summer, vibrant autumn colors in fall, and the unique seasonal closures in winter.
- High-Altitude Driving: Experience the dynamic topography and the beauty of crater lakes at high altitudes.
- Combine with Onsen: Pair your scenic drive with a relaxing visit to nearby hot spring villages like Suminoyu Onsen.
- Nature Walks: Use the parking areas like Mikafuri Pass as a base to explore the surrounding natural landscapes on foot.

Tips
Payment
Cash or credit cards are accepted at nearby facilities and shops.
English Support
English support may be available at some tourist information centers and facilities.
Reservations
No reservation is needed for the road, but check for seasonal road closures or restrictions.
Clothing
Temperatures drop at high altitudes; bring a jacket even in summer.
Photography
Photography is permitted, but please respect nature conservation rules.
Accessibility
Parking is available, but walking paths may be unpaved or have uneven surfaces.
Etiquette
Please carry out all trash and help protect the natural environment.
